  • Ep. 18: Science Snack Pt.1 - Does Transdermal Estrogen Help Women In Early Menopause Build Muscle?
    Sep 2 2024

    In this episode, Jake and Suzanne introduce a new segment called Science Snacks where they review research articles related to fitness and nutrition. They start by discussing a study on transdermal estrogen therapy and its effects on muscle mass in early menopausal women. The study found that women who received estrogen replacement therapy showed significant improvements in muscle size compared to the placebo group. However, there was no significant difference in strength between the two groups. Suzanne highlights the importance of understanding how estrogen affects muscle and encourages women to have conversations with their healthcare providers about hormone therapy.

  • Ep. 16: Making It Stick: Mastering The Science Of Exercise Behaviour Change with Dr. Kathleen Martin Ginis, PhD
    Aug 5 2024

    In this episode, Dr. Kathleen Martin Ginis, PhD discusses the challenges of sticking to an exercise routine. She explains that exercise is not a single behavior but a complex set of behaviors that require time, planning, and effort. She emphasizes that exercise is a lifelong commitment that needs to adapt to changes in lifestyle, seasons, and health. Dr. Ginis also highlights the importance of finding intrinsic reasons and values associated with exercise to sustain long-term adherence. She suggests strategies such as scheduling exercise in advance, setting specific times, and creating a plan to overcome barriers. The conversation also touches on the role of self-efficacy, the power of starting small, and the need for self-compassion during setbacks.
